Current Market Position and Brand Performance
Birkenstock has solidified its position as a leading global footwear brand, driven by consistent revenue growth and expanding market share. The company's unique blend of comfort and style has translated into strong sales figures, with the brand reporting significant double-digit revenue increases in recent fiscal periods. The brand's valuation has surged, reflecting investor confidence in its long-term trajectory. A landmark acquisition by a major luxury conglomerate for a multi-billion dollar sum marked a pivotal moment, signaling the brand's transition from a niche comfort label to a high-fashion staple. Strategic Brand Expansion
Birkenstock's strategy for maintaining relevance involves expanding its product categories while preserving its core design identity. The company has successfully extended its brand into apparel, accessories, and a wider range of footwear styles, all anchored by the recognizable footbed. This diversification, combined with a focus on sustainable materials and ethical production, aligns with modern consumer values and secures the brand's future.
